Output d14d2b6193168590961e23da334c83caf14888b687f64db71f440922a08ed954:321

value
14105
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d32bfa757628a6e8268ad058aa2aa8e6fcdd64db0af3c76ad72e0ee4387d9142
address
bc1p6v4l5atk9znwsf526pv2524gum7d6exmpteuw6kh9c8wgwraj9pqkgctqr
transaction
d14d2b6193168590961e23da334c83caf14888b687f64db71f440922a08ed954
confirmations
86929
spent
true